FUN DAY In COZUMEL!

We were with our long time Best Friends who live in another state so we don't see each other as much as we wish and just wanted to have a FUN day in town.

Our ship docked at the International Pier. It was a mess getting a taxi ... no orderly lines!

We hopped into a mini van taxi with two other couples who were on their way to "No Name Bar". They told us it was their favorite for a beach day in Cozumel and always went there and so did many of the crew. When the crew goes, it normally a good sign.

It was our first stop. Since we were the only ones left in the taxi and I wanted to see it, my DH ask our taxi driver with a hand$hake if he would wait while I went in and quickly looked around.

.... so here is your "quickie" $5 - 5 minute tour of "No Name Bar" Decent beach and nice bar area. No cover to enter -- just need to order drinks and/or food. Honestly, think if we wanted an easy day at the beach close to the pier, we'd go there!

Is Carlos & Charlie's close to the pier?
No, it's not within crawling distance!

While Carlos 'N Charlies is on the "main drag", you need a taxi -- $6.00 (plus tip) for up to 4 people! There were lots of taxis waiting outside so that was no problem!
